The Theory of Computation (TOC) is a cornerstone of computer science academic curricula. It establishes the mathematical tracking of what computers can and cannot do. Among the various textbooks available on this subject, Theory of Computer Science: Automata, Languages and Computation by K.L.P. Mishra and N. Chandrasekaran stands out as a definitive guide.
